Not saying this will work for everyone, but I was running Windows 8 Pro and was having slide-show screen fun with an i7 3770 w/H100, 16g ram, Z77 mobo, 40meg net connection, 800w psu, etc… I rolled my OS back to Win 7 Pro and POOF-BE-GONE my fps woes were gone. Limiter off and am getting upwards of over 100 fps pretty constantly, and around 50fps in wVw.
So, if you have Win8 and are experiencing lag, have tried the fixes to no avail, it’s worth a shot.
UPDATE
Windows successfully rolled back to Win 7 Pro, FPS woes COMPLETELY gone, played 2 hours, did my dailes to completion across about 5 zones, portig over, spinning the map around, with absolutely no stutter or lag once. Turned off fps limiter and was getting between 79-115fps constantly. Did wvw for a bit, and even in there I was right around 50fps. Glad to have my game back ^__^
If you are having bad lag with Win8, and had tried every fix possible like me, this might be worth a shot.
